카카오톡 공유하기 기능 문의

문의 시, 사용하시는 SDK 버전 정보와 디벨로퍼스 앱ID를 알려주세요.


안녕하세요. 아모레 에딧샵 운영 개발중인 이찬규라고 합니다.

카카오톡 공유하기 기능 관련해서 보이는 동작중에 질문이 있어 문의 드립니다.

Kakao.Link.createDefaultButton 또는 Kakao.Link.sendDefault 로 카카오톡 공유 후 원래 페이지 돌아와서 브라우저의 뒤로가기를 누르면 뒤로가기 동작이 아닌 현재 페이지로 다시 진입을 한 후 다시 한번 뒤로가기를 누르면 정상적으로 이전 페이지로 돌아가는 현상이 있습니다.

마치 Kakao.Link.createDefaultButton 또는 Kakao.Link.sendDefault 호출 시 현재 페이지 URL 이 히스토리에 쌓이는 듯한 동작이 있는 것처럼 느껴지는데요, 카카오톡 공유하기를 누르지 않으면 정상적으로 뒤로가기 동작을 하고 있습니다.

저희가 확인한 바로는 IOS 웹 브라우저에서만 해당 현상이 확인되고 있는데요, 혹시 해당 현상이 알려진 현상인지? 해당 현상을 제어할 수 있는 방법을 알고 계신지 문의 드립니다.

안녕하세요.

확인을 위해 앱 ID 부탁드립니다.


앱ID
https://developers.kakao.com/console/app 에 표시되는 ID 값 입니다.
숫자로된 ID 입니다
ex) 123456

안녕하세요.

자세한 확인을 위해 재현 가능한 URL 부탁드립니다.

앱 ID 공유 드립니다.

ID 449696

안녕하세요.
말씀하신 상황 재현되지 않는데요.

재현가능한 URL 알려주시겠어요?

재현 가능한 URL 공유 드립니다.
아이폰 사파리 브라우저에 아래 링크를 접속하신 후
https://a-ditshop.com/home/magazine/detail/5715
아래 공유하기 버튼을 누르시고 카카오 로고 클릭 후 아무 동작 하지 않고(카카오로그인등하지않고) 사파리브라우저 뒤로가기를 한번 누르면 현 화면이 한번 노출되고 두번째 뒤로가기를 눌러야 이전화면으로 이동합니다.

네, 조금더 분석해보니 SDK 구버전 특성으로 보이네요.

SDK v2 사용해보시겠어요?

Kakao Developers 문서

네 확인해 보겠습니다.

SDK v2 사용으로 해결 되었습니다. 감사합니다.

1개의 좋아요